The management of the desire of the bodies through communication and media: a panoramic-monographic study of the brazilian journals of Physical Education

Abstract:

Abstract The incessant flow of affections generated by the media constructs bodies that reflect subjectivities that organize corporeal actions of relations. This study aimed at analyzing the production of knowledge about the topic “body” linked to “communication” and “media” research in the Brazilian Journals of Physical Education (PE) in the period between the years of 2000 and 2015 in order to visualize the ways in which this field of knowledge has been studying the mediatic affections that revolve around the theme of the body. It was characterized as a qualitative study of a bibliographic review with a panoramic-monographic nature, having as a sample complete online texts of 12 Brazilian Journals of PE classified as A1, A2, B1, B2, B3 and B4 by Capes’WebQualis. We concluded that the body addressed in these texts presents itself as an anchorage point for the articulation of affectations and desires, that is, the body of communication and media is a body in continuous political struggle.
